3838 AN ACT CONVEYING THE FORT HALE PARK PIER TO THE CITY OF NEW HAVEN AND AUTHORIZING BONDS OF THE STATE FOR ITS REPAIR.
3939
4040 Be it enacted by the Senate and House of Representatives in General Assembly convened:
4141
4242 That the Department of Energy and Environmental Protection be required to convey the Fort Hale Park Pier located in the city of New Haven to the city of New Haven for recreational purposes, and that the State Bond Commission be empowered to authorize the issuance of bonds of the state in accordance with section 3-20 of the general statutes, in principal amounts not exceeding in the aggregate one million four hundred thousand dollars, the proceeds of which shall be used by the Department of Energy and Environmental Protection for the purpose of providing a grant-in-aid to the city of New Haven for the necessary repairs to said pier.
4343
4444 Statement of Purpose:
4545
4646 To convey the Fort Hale Park Pier to the city of New Haven and authorize bonds of the state for its repair.
